Review 23 (2016-03-24 - Rating: 5)
It has been a little more than a year ago (Jan./Feb. 2015) that we had New Leaf remodel two of our bathrooms. And we STILL couldnt be more pleased! From the first meeting with John to the final cleaning, New Leaf had all contractors in line to do their jobs seamlessly. (Actually, if there was waiting it was for the City of Rockford inspectors to stop by.) We were very pleased with the LOCAL businesses New Leaf used and the choices they provided for floorings, cabinets, countertop materials, fixtures, and shower designs. We had ideas of how we wanted the bathrooms remodeled, but it was Derek & Jason of Winnebago Tile, Inc. that really provided lots of ideas and suggestions that fit our particular bathrooms - that was greatly appreciated.If there is one point to bring attention to, it is the ordering of granite. We had picked out our granite a few weeks before it was installed. After the fact it becomes obvious - the granite CANNOT be cut until the cabinets are in and PRECISE measurements taken - then there is a bit of a wait. Soooo, dont expect granite to be installed the next day.New Leaf was thorough, conscientious and meticulous. They (John & Mike of New Leaf, subcontractors) treated us with respect, did not patronize us, and have been trustworthy in the time that has passed since the completion of the job.One suggestion: A pamphlet be created that describes how to care for the products installed. We got verbal instructions as the remodeling took place, but it would be nice to have it all printed in a single reference source. -

Review 25 (2024-07-30 - Rating: 5)
Our experience with New Leaf Remodeling was exceptional throughout! Our project started with Rick. He arrived at our home to discuss the project, a bathroom remodel, and take some photos and measurements to determine feasibility. An incredibly pleasant individual! He discussed with me the project, a rough time-line and a ball park estimate on cost. When he left he said we would have a more comprehensive estimate in a few days. Shortly thereafter we reviewed the estimate and were agreeable to its cost and length of time so we signed the contract, made our first payment and waited for demolition day.Our first concern, before the project was underway, was where would we use the toilet with no toilet? Our home only has the one. Rick came through! He added on a Portable John for his guys that we could use as well. This was not a cost added onto our contract. He simply knew that we were going to need a toilet and without one this project would quickly become upsetting. As a side note we did purchase a bedside commode that we placed in an extra bedroom for night time needs. I highly recommend this if you find yourself in a similar situation.The project started and demolition was done in a day. Every person involved in our project did their best to be as unobtrusive as one can be. I would like to thank them by name, but some of the guys I only met the one time. However, a big applause for Kevin and Andy for their effectiveness and efficiency during our project.Kevin has a Bob Vila level of ability. Along with a compulsion to do great work. Every project he took on turned out spectacularly!Andy was our project manager. He would come by and check on us and the project. If there was a need for some discussion or touchup he would handle it promptly.All of the individuals for this remodel were exceptional in their ability to make our project go smoothly and satisfactory!The project timeline was for 6 weeks. Somehow, Rick was able to squeeze it into 4! Now, Ive heard others complain about how their contractor will say one thing but not come through. Not the case here! Rick and the people at New Leaf had us a usable toilet by the end of week one and a functional bathroom at the end of 4 weeks!! The project came in on time and at budget! (Cue fireworks, marching band and Mission Accomplished banner)I dont want you to come away from this review thinking that everything was sunshine and rainbows. One hiccup we had along the way was the shower walls not fitting. The measurements for the walls were correct, but how the walls would get into the room was not fully accounted for. To make this right Andy and Rick worked with us to find a solution. We needed to cut the walls. Bummer, right? However, silver lining, we added a tile border to the shower wall that we couldnt afford earlier, but could now because Rick agreed to cover whatever would have been the cost to get the wall in the bathroom offsetting the cost of the tile border. In this case some demo and restoration to a door and drywall.Second hiccup came at the very end when our shower doors arrived broken. This is not New Leafs fault!! I cannot stress this enough. Sometimes things happen. However, during your project, when these upsets do occur New Leaf will be there to make it right!All in all we definitely suggest you go with New Leaf Remodeling. You and your project will be happy that you did! -
